From c42fd9be9c7530b63ff9aff2dfa4c287e5737ac8 Mon Sep 17 00:00:00 2001 From: Anthony LC Date: Tue, 6 Aug 2024 16:10:15 +0200 Subject: [PATCH] =?UTF-8?q?=F0=9F=8C=90(frontend)=20add=20translations?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Add french translations. --- .../e2e/__tests__/app-impress/doc-editor.spec.ts | 4 +--- .../e2e/__tests__/app-impress/doc-version.spec.ts | 3 +++ .../docs/doc-editor/components/DocEditor.tsx | 4 ++-- .../apps/impress/src/i18n/translations.json | 15 +++++++++++++-- 4 files changed, 19 insertions(+), 7 deletions(-) diff --git a/src/frontend/apps/e2e/__tests__/app-impress/doc-editor.spec.ts b/src/frontend/apps/e2e/__tests__/app-impress/doc-editor.spec.ts index d27cb052..34a9a96c 100644 --- a/src/frontend/apps/e2e/__tests__/app-impress/doc-editor.spec.ts +++ b/src/frontend/apps/e2e/__tests__/app-impress/doc-editor.spec.ts @@ -169,9 +169,7 @@ test.describe('Doc Editor', () => { await goToGridDoc(page); await expect( - page.getByText( - "Read only, you don't have the right to update this document.", - ), + page.getByText('Read only, you cannot edit this document.'), ).toBeVisible(); }); }); diff --git a/src/frontend/apps/e2e/__tests__/app-impress/doc-version.spec.ts b/src/frontend/apps/e2e/__tests__/app-impress/doc-version.spec.ts index 654bc58d..41ddd94c 100644 --- a/src/frontend/apps/e2e/__tests__/app-impress/doc-version.spec.ts +++ b/src/frontend/apps/e2e/__tests__/app-impress/doc-version.spec.ts @@ -42,6 +42,9 @@ test.describe('Doc Version', () => { expect(await panel.locator('li').count()).toBe(2); await panel.locator('li').nth(1).click(); + await expect( + page.getByText('Read only, you cannot edit document versions.'), + ).toBeVisible(); await expect(page.getByText('Hello World')).toBeVisible(); await expect(page.getByText('It will create a version')).toBeHidden(); diff --git a/src/frontend/apps/impress/src/features/docs/doc-editor/components/DocEditor.tsx b/src/frontend/apps/impress/src/features/docs/doc-editor/components/DocEditor.tsx index 85a55911..085ad6e1 100644 --- a/src/frontend/apps/impress/src/features/docs/doc-editor/components/DocEditor.tsx +++ b/src/frontend/apps/impress/src/features/docs/doc-editor/components/DocEditor.tsx @@ -37,14 +37,14 @@ export const DocEditor = ({ doc }: DocEditorProps) => { {!doc.abilities.partial_update && ( - {t(`Read only, you don't have the right to update this document.`)} + {t(`Read only, you cannot edit this document.`)} )} {isVersion && ( - {t(`You cannot edit document version.`)} + {t(`Read only, you cannot edit document versions.`)} )} diff --git a/src/frontend/apps/impress/src/i18n/translations.json b/src/frontend/apps/impress/src/i18n/translations.json index fa3d02c3..89b075d2 100644 --- a/src/frontend/apps/impress/src/i18n/translations.json +++ b/src/frontend/apps/impress/src/i18n/translations.json @@ -2,6 +2,7 @@ "en": { "translation": {} }, "fr": { "translation": { + "\"{{email}}\" is already invited to the document.": "\"{{email}}\" est déjà invité à accéder au document.", "Accessibility": "Accessibilité", "Accessibility statement": "Déclaration d'accessibilité", "Address:": "Adresse :", @@ -11,6 +12,7 @@ "Can't load this page, please check your internet connection.": "Impossible de charger cette page, veuillez vérifier votre connexion Internet.", "Cancel": "Annuler", "Choose a role": "Choisissez un rôle", + "Close the document version panel": "Fermer le panneau des versions du document", "Close the modal": "Fermer la modale", "Compliance status": "État de conformité", "Confirm deletion": "Confirmer la suppression", @@ -21,6 +23,7 @@ "Create a new document": "Créer un nouveau document", "Create the document": "Créer le document", "Created at": "Créé le", + "Current version": "Version en cours", "Datagrid of the documents page {{page}}": "Page {{page}} de la grille des données des documents", "Defender of Rights - Free response - 71120 75342 Paris CEDEX 07": "Défenseur des droits - Réponse gratuite - 71120 75342 Paris CEDEX 07", "Delete document": "Supprimer le document", @@ -30,6 +33,7 @@ "Docs Logo": "Logo Docs", "Document icon": "Icône du document", "Document name": "Nom du document", + "Document version panel": "Panneau des versions du document", "Documents": "Documents", "Download": "Télécharger", "E-mail:": "E-mail:", @@ -59,12 +63,15 @@ "List members card": "Carte liste des membres", "Logout": "Se déconnecter", "Marianne Logo": "Logo Marianne", + "Members": "Membres", "More info?": "Plus d'infos ?", "My account": "Mon compte", "No editor found": "Pas d'éditeur trouvé", "Nothing exceptional, no special privileges related to a .gouv.fr.": "Rien d'exceptionnel, pas de privilèges spéciaux liés à un .gouv.fr.", "Offline ?!": "Hors-ligne ?!", "Open the document options": "Ouvrir les options du document", + "Open the document version panel": "Ouvrir le panneau des versions du document", + "Open the version options": "Ouvrir les options de version", "Ouch !": "Aïe !", "Owner": "Propriétaire", "Owners:": "Propriétaires:", @@ -72,10 +79,13 @@ "Public": "Public", "Publication Director": "Directeur de la publication", "Publisher": "Éditeur", + "Read only, you cannot edit document versions.": "En lecture seule, vous ne pouvez pas éditer les versions du document.", + "Read only, you cannot edit this document.": "En lecture seule, vous ne pouvez pas éditer ce document.", "Reader": "Lecteur", "Remedies": "Voie de recours", + "Restore the version": "Restaurer la version", "Role": "Rôle", - "Search new members by email": "Rechercher les nouveaux membres par e-mail", + "Search by email": "Recherche par email", "Send a letter by post (free of charge, no stamp needed):": "Envoyer un courrier par la poste (gratuit, ne pas mettre de timbre):", "Share": "Partager", "Something bad happens, please retry.": "Une erreur inattendue s'est produite, veuillez réessayer.", @@ -97,7 +107,7 @@ "Update document \"{{documentTitle}}\"": "Mettre à jour le document \"{{documentTitle}}\"", "Updated at": "Mise à jour le", "User {{email}} added to the document.": "L'utilisateur {{email}} a été ajouté au document.", - "Users number": "Nombre d'utilisateurs", + "VERSIONS": "VERSIONS", "Validate": "Valider", "Validate the modification": "Valider les modifications", "We didn't find a mail matching, try to be more accurate": "Nous n'avons pas trouvé de correspondance par mail, essayez d'être plus précis", @@ -107,6 +117,7 @@ "You can oppose the tracking of your browsing on this website.": "Vous pouvez vous opposer au suivi de votre navigation sur ce site.", "You can:": "Vous pouvez:", "You cannot update the role or remove other owner.": "Vous ne pouvez pas mettre à jour le rôle ou supprimer un autre propriétaire.", + "You don't have any document yet.": "Vous n'avez pas encore de document.", "Your document \"{{docTitle}}\" has been saved.": "Votre document \"{{docTitle}}\" a été enregistré.", "Your pdf was downloaded succesfully": "Votre pdf a été téléchargé avec succès", "Your role": "Votre rôle",